Hyundai Ioniq 3 Presented: Small E-Car with up to 61 Kwh Energy Content

Summary by Heise
Hyundai introduces the Ioniq 3, an electric compact car that challenges, among other things, the VW ID.Polo.

The Korean brand embarks on the highly contested multi-purpose segment with a very strong-style car, mixing the genes of a sedan with those of a SUV. Only, does it have other arguments to convince? This is precisely the purpose of this first encounter.

Hyundai and Kia are carrying heavy guns, because after the EV2, the Ioniq 3 now follows and appeals to the customer group of the upcoming VW ID. Polo. With a length of 4.1 meters, the Ioniq 3 is the perfect electric city car for Europe, just unlike the EV2 of Kia rather designed as a sportive crossover. Its shape appeals to all, to whom an ID.
